Tenerife pastry chef Alexis García receives International Pastry Chef of the Year award

Tenerife pastry chef Alexis García has been recognised as International Pastry Chef of the Year by the International Academy of Gastronomy, adding another prestigious accolade to an already impressive career.

The award was presented during a ceremony held at the Hotel Santo Mauro in Madrid, where Luis Suárez de Lezo, President of the Royal Spanish Academy of Gastronomy, praised the country’s leading culinary professionals.

“We aim to reflect what is happening in Spain by recognising projects and professionals that we consider outstanding,” Suárez de Lezo said during the event.

A growing list of prestigious awards

Alexis García, who works alongside Marlene Hernández under the brand 100% Alexis García in Santa Cruz de Tenerife, continues to build an impressive list of achievements.

In 2024, he was named Spain’s Best Master Artisan Pastry Chef, and he has previously received the titles of Best Pastry Chef in the Canary Islands and the Manuel Iglesias Award at the DIARIO DE AVISOS National Gastronomy Awards.

His latest international recognition further strengthens his reputation as one of Spain’s leading pastry chefs.

Spain’s finest culinary talent recognised

The International Academy of Gastronomy awards also honoured several other leading figures from Spain’s food and wine industry.

The internationally acclaimed Disfrutar restaurant received the Exceptional Restaurant award, while Vicky Sevilla was recognised as Chef of the Future. Other winners included sommelier Israel Ramírez, author Rosa Tovar, and the documentary El Mago del Vino, which tells the story of renowned winemaker Raúl Pérez.
